This archive report was first published on 29 June 2019.

On June 28th, Harambee Stars secured a thrilling 3-2 victory against Tanzania, and team captain Victor Wanyama marked the occasion with a lavish dinner for his teammates.

The dinner was a heartfelt gesture of appreciation and motivation, acknowledging the team's outstanding performance in their recent match.

As Kenya celebrated their win, social media was filled with memes poking fun at Tanzania's music industry, with comedian Erick Omondi leading the charge. In a lighthearted jab, Omondi asked, 'Who does Tanzania have?' while referencing Vera Sidika's viral video.

Despite the playful jabs, the Harambee Stars team remains focused on their next match against Senegal. Coach Sébastien Migné expressed optimism in the team's camp, citing their rigorous training sessions to prepare for the final Group C match.

The team is working tirelessly to ensure they are ready for the challenge ahead, having suffered a setback with defender Joash Onyango's injuries in their previous match against Algeria.
